Crab Imperial

Ingredients
- 1 lb crabmeat
- 1 tablespoon margarine or butter
- 1 tablespoon flour
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 teaspoon instant minced onion
- 1 1/2 teaspoons Worcestershire sauce
- 2 slices white bread (crusts removed)
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- Few dashes pepper
- 2 tablespoons margarine or butter
- Paprika for sprinkling
Details
Preparation
Step 1
Remove all cartilage from crabmeat
In medium size pan, melt margarine or butter
Mix in flour
Slowly add milk, stirring constantly, to keep mixture smooth and free from lumps
Cook, stirring over medium heat until mixture comes to a boil and thickens
Mix in onion, Worcestershire sauce and bread cubes. Cool
Fold in mayonnaise, lemon juice, salt and pepper
In another pan, heat margarine or butter until lightly browned. Add crabmeat and toss lightly.
Combine with sauce mixture
Put mixture into individual shells or ramekins or greased 1 quRt casserole. Sprinkle paprika over top.
Bake at 450 degrees until hot and bubbly and lightly browned on top, 10 to 15 minutes.
Makes 4 servings
